The Great Lakes and the land that surrounds it is undoubtedly one of the world’s most magnificent cruising areas, and this 11-night voyage encompasses the region’s most treasured destinations. Setting forth from Detroit, venture through Lake Huron to sail amongst the 60 islands that make up Georgian Bay Biosphere Reserve. Attend a traditional Native American powwow on Manitoulin Island, and visit charming Victorian-era Mackinac Island. Then transit the Soo Locks, which leads us to stunning Lake Superior.
Visit Whitefish Point, with its abundant wildlife and fascinating Shipwreck Museum; relax aboard as we sail along the ever-impressive Pictured Rocks National Lakeshore; and revel in the pristine beauty of the Keweenaw Peninsula. Explore the unique natural environment of the Apostle Islands and the picturesque village of Bayield.
